+/**
+ * xmlSchemaFacetTypeToString:
+ * @type:  the facet type
+ *
+ * Convert the xmlSchemaTypeType to a char string.
+ *
+ * Returns the char string representation of the facet type if the
+ *     type is a facet and an "Internal Error" string otherwise.
+ */
+static const char *
+xmlSchemaFacetTypeToString(xmlSchemaTypeType type)
+{
+    switch (type) {
+        case XML_SCHEMA_FACET_PATTERN:
+            return ("pattern");
+	case XML_SCHEMA_FACET_MAXEXCLUSIVE:
+            return ("maxExclusive");
+	case XML_SCHEMA_FACET_MAXINCLUSIVE:
+            return ("maxInclusive");
+	case XML_SCHEMA_FACET_MINEXCLUSIVE:
+            return ("minExclusive");
+	case XML_SCHEMA_FACET_MININCLUSIVE:
+            return ("minInclusive");
+	case XML_SCHEMA_FACET_WHITESPACE:
+            return ("whiteSpace");
+	case XML_SCHEMA_FACET_ENUMERATION:
+            return ("enumeration");
+	case XML_SCHEMA_FACET_LENGTH:
+            return ("length");
+	case XML_SCHEMA_FACET_MAXLENGTH:
+            return ("maxLength");
+	case XML_SCHEMA_FACET_MINLENGTH:
+            return ("minLength");
+	case XML_SCHEMA_FACET_TOTALDIGITS:
+            return ("totalDigits");
+	case XML_SCHEMA_FACET_FRACTIONDIGITS:
+            return ("fractionDigits");
+        default:
+            break;
+    }
+    return ("Internal Error");
+}

+/**
+ * xmlSchemaValidateFacets:
+ * @ctxt:  a schema validation context
+ * @base:  the base type
+ * @facets:  the list of facets to check
+ * @value:  the lexical repr of the value to validate
+ * @val:  the precomputed value
+ *
+ * Check a value against all facet conditions
+ *
+ * Returns 0 if the element is schemas valid, a positive error code
+ *     number otherwise and -1 in case of internal or API error.
+ */
+static int
+xmlSchemaValidateFacets(xmlSchemaValidCtxtPtr ctxt, 
+			     xmlSchemaTypePtr base,
+	                    xmlSchemaFacetPtr facets,
+	                             xmlChar *value) {
+    int ret = 0;
+    int tmp = 0;
+    xmlSchemaTypeType type;
+    xmlSchemaFacetPtr facet = facets;
+
+    while (facet != NULL) {
+        type = facet->type;
+        if (type == XML_SCHEMA_FACET_ENUMERATION) {
+	    tmp = 1;
+
+	    while (facet != NULL) {
+		tmp = xmlSchemaValidateFacet(base, facet, value, ctxt->value);
+		if (tmp == 0) {
+                    return 0;
+		}
+		facet = facet->next;
+	    }
+        } else
+	    tmp = xmlSchemaValidateFacet(base, facet, value, ctxt->value);
+
+        if (tmp != 0) {
+            ret = tmp;
+            if (ctxt->error != NULL)
+	        ctxt->error(ctxt->userData,
+	             "Failed to validate type with facet %s\n",
+                     xmlSchemaFacetTypeToString(type));
+	    ctxt->err = XML_SCHEMAS_ERR_FACET;
+        }
+        if (facet != NULL)
+            facet = facet->next;
+    }
+    return (ret);
+}
